An average calculator is a tool that makes it easy to find the mean of a set of numbers. It's useful for grades, test scores, or any data. You just add up all the numbers and divide by how many there are.
For students and teachers, it's a must-have. It makes sure your math is right and saves time. This means you can focus more on improving your work.
An average calculator works by adding up your numbers and then dividing by how many you have. Here's how it works:
For example, if you have grades like 85, 90, 78, and 92, the calculator adds them up (85 + 90 + 78 + 92 = 345). Then, it divides by 4 (345 / 4 = 86.25). So, your average grade is 86.25.

A weighted average is different from a simple average. It looks at how important each number is. This means some numbers count more than others.
In school, some courses are more important than others. For example, a core course might count more than an elective.
To find a weighted average, you multiply each number by its weight. Then, you divide the sum by the total weight. Here's how:
For example, if you have grades 90 and 80 with weights of 3 and 2, the calculation is (903 + 802) / (3 + 2) = (270 + 160) / 5 = 86. So, the weighted average is 86.
